HB 2548 Oklahoma House · 2026 Regular Session

Officers; Oklahoma Officers Act of 2025; effective date.

HB 2548 establishes the Oklahoma Officers Act of 2025, which serves as a formal title for future legislation concerning state officers. The bill does not create new policies or change existing laws but instead provides a specific name and citation for future statutes related to officers. It sets an effective date of November 1, 2025, for when this act becomes operational. This procedural measure affects the legislative framework by organizing how future officer-related laws will be referenced.
